Output 74b95eda53dc2930d0d8a06e8cf885ef65364d02f4e269d5cbc3d414601cbab7:1

value
2809475079
script pubkey
OP_HASH160 OP_PUSHBYTES_20 997a718d9af40a29d626dff0d1fbdb07792102ca OP_EQUAL
address
3FgXzRRpfZbai62fgVYcqU4JCK8K37KAVu
transaction
74b95eda53dc2930d0d8a06e8cf885ef65364d02f4e269d5cbc3d414601cbab7
spent
true